Additional Resources

RPM is an extremely complex utility with many options and methods for querying, installing, upgrading, and removing packages. Refer to the following resources to learn more about RPM.

Installed Documentation

  • rpm --help — This command displays a quick reference of RPM parameters.

  • man rpm — The RPM man page will give you more detail about RPM parameters than the rpm --help command.
